SQL怎么显示全部表

在SQL中,要显示当前数据库中的所有表,可以使用以下SQL语句:
SHOW TABLES;
这条语句会列出当前数据库中的所有表的名称。在使用这条语句之前,需要先连接到数据库,可以使用USE database_name;来选择数据库。
如果想要显示特定数据库中的所有表,可以先选择这个数据库,然后再执行SHOW TABLES;语句。以下是一个示例:
USE my_database;
SHOW TABLES;
上述代码将显示my_database中的所有表的名称。
另外,如果想要查看表的详细信息,可以使用以下SQL语句:
SHOW FULL TABLES;
这条语句会列出所有表的名称以及表的类型(例如base table或view)。
除了使用SHOW TABLES;和SHOW FULL TABLES;语句外,还可以通过查询information_schema系统表来获取数据库中所有表的信息。以下是一个示例:
SELECT table_name
FROM information_schema.tables
WHERE table_schema = 'my_database';
上面的代码将返回my_database中所有表的名称。
总的来说,通过SHOW TABLES;、SHOW FULL TABLES;或查询information_schema系统表,都可以方便地显示当前数据库中的所有表。这些方法可以帮助我们更好地了解数据库结构,方便进行数据分析和查询操作。
极客教程